Vorschrift
To a solution of 0.12 g of (3-methoxy-6-oxopyrido(2,3-b)pyrazin-5(6H)-yl)acetaldehyde in 5 mL of methylene chloride, 0.18 g of tert-butyl (2,3-dihydro(1,4)dioxino(2,3-c)pyridin-7-ylmethyl)(piperidin-4-yl)carbamate, 26 μL of acetic acid and 0.12 g of sodium triacetoxyborohydride were added, and the mixture was stirred at room temperature for 2 hours 30 minutes. To the reaction mixture, a saturated aqueous sodium hydrogen carbonate solution and chloroform were added, the organic layer was separated, and the aqueous layer was extracted with chloroform. The organic layer and the extract were combined, the resultant solution was washed with a saturated aqueous sodium chloride solution and dried over anhydrous magnesium sulfate, and the solvent was distilled off under reduced pressure. The resultant residue was purified by silica gel column chromatography using an eluent of chloroform:methanol=20:1 to obtain 0.32 g of tert-butyl (2,3-dihydro(1,4)dioxino(2,3-c)pyridin-7-ylmethyl)(1-(2-(3-methoxy-6-oxopyrido(2,3-b)pyrazin-5(6H)-yl)ethyl)piperidin-4-yl)carbamate as a colorless oily substance.
